Exeter Airport is about to welcome vacationers once more for the summer time season after a tumultuous yr.

Its annual vacation spot information, FLY, launched this week and options 27 locations in seven nations.

Stephen Wiltshire, Director of Operations and Head of Exeter Airport, mentioned: 'This has been an especially troublesome yr, however we’ve to have the ability to stay up for the restrictions being lifted and to welcome our worldwide passengers once more.

The lockdown roadmap requires the return of worldwide journey from Could 17 so far as transmission tariffs permit.

Returning for 2021, routes to 4 Greek Islands – Corfu, Crete, Rhodes and Zakynthos, in addition to Paphos in Cyprus and 6 Spanish locations, together with mainland Spain, the Balearic Islands and the Canary Islands.

Passengers also can fly to Dalaman in Turkey from Could 2021 and to 9 UK locations together with Scotland and the Channel Islands.

Exeter Airport was hit simply earlier than the primary lockdown in England with the collapse of the Flybe airline. The airline, which took on 80% of flights on the airport, went into administration on March 5 with the lack of 931 jobs.

The airline has since been relaunched by a former shareholder, Thyme Opco Restricted, however there is no such thing as a indication that it’ll return to Exeter.

The airport has secured the restart of various older Flybe routes by different operators and Dublin Aerospace has restarted plane upkeep companies at Flybe's former services on the airport.

However the variety of passengers has been hit exhausting. The coronavirus disaster noticed passenger numbers drop 94% in August 2020, when lockdown restrictions relaxed in the course of the summer time.

The variety of passengers on the airport in Could 2019 was 97,000 and in Could 2020 the equal determine was solely 9. From the beginning of the fiscal yr to the tip of July, the variety of passengers was down 99.5% in comparison with the identical interval final yr.

In October, the East Devon District Council permitted a £ 1million bailout to keep away from a possible airport closure.

The bundle of measures to assist the ailing airport contains a further £ 180,000 carry-over of economic fare reduction, advance funding from the airport's £ 750,000 a part of this system Lengthy Lane Roads Enchancment and Endorsing the Idea of a Sustainable Aviation Cluster Centered at Exeter Airport. .
